Andrey and Vika's live in the small old center, and welcome me with much kindness and careness. I immediately feel comfortable and surrounded by positive and peaceful minds. Vika is a journalist and has a lot to do with the war that started in the east of the country.
Andrey is about to reconvert into a hiking guide for the woody hills around. He invites me to join his team to explore a maybe-future-new way through the forest, and walk in the heights, deep into nature.
That sounds nice! So the next day I join them into a dense forest 20km away from K-P, the idea is to discover and prepare new ways for the tourists. We are literally exploring the forest :. The walk is hard because there is absolutely no path here, we have to avoid branches, spines and plants-that-will-remove-your-skin-solar-protection-and-you-will-get-heavily-sunburned. But it's pretty and we manage to join a stream that they know. We walk down the stream and after 20 min we stop. They take out of the bags a lot of stuff and start to make a fire, attach ropes around What is going on here?
They are building a tent and put stones in the ash Oh guys are you preparing a sauna? Right here in the middle of the forest?? Not naked yet, but soon will be hot They put natural essences in the water that they pour on the hot stones.
Mmmmmh that smells like mum's garden Then I'm invited to jump into the cold water to refresh myself Still don't stay too long, it's very cold!. We repeat this several times, and believe me that makes you feel soooo good and relaxed afterwards. We pack everything and start to walk up to reach the top of the hill where finally the view gets opened and Then we walk down to the river where a guy from the resort on the other side comes to pick us up in a pedalboat, we cross the river at sunset and the light is just The next day is also sunny and perfect to visit this little city.
